Primary Responsibilities

Provides expert level review of inpatient clinical records within 24-48 hours of admit; identifies gaps in clinical documentation that need clarification for accurate code assignment to ensure the documentation accurately reflects the severity of the condition and acuity of care provided Conducts daily follow-up communication with providers regarding existing clarifications to obtain needed documentation specificity Provides expert level leadership for overall improvement in clinical documentation by providing proficient level review and assessment, and effectively articulating recommendations for improvement, and the rational for the recommendations Actively communicates with providers at all levels, to clarify information and to communicate documentation requirements for appropriate diagnoses based on severity of illness and risk of mortality Provides timely feedback to providers regarding clinical documentation opportunities for improvement and successes Ensures effective utilization of CDI software to document all verbal, written, electronic clarification activity Proactively develops a reciprocal relationship with the HIM Coding Professionals Engages and consults with Physician Advisor /VPMA when needed, per the escalation process, to resolve provider issues regarding answering clarifications and participation in the clinical documentation improvement process You'll be rewarded and recognized for your performance in an environment that will challenge you and give you clear direction on what it takes to succeed in your role as well as provide development for other roles you may be interested in.
